why did my rice come out mushy?

Your rice may have become mushy due to several possible reasons. The most common cause is overcooking. If you cook the rice for too long, or at too high a temperature, it will absorb too much water and become soft and mushy. Another possible cause is using too much water. If you add too much water to the rice, it will not be able to absorb it all, and the excess water will make the rice mushy. You should use the correct ratio of water to rice, as specified on the package of rice you are using. Additionally, using a heavy-bottomed pot can help to prevent the rice from sticking to the bottom and becoming mushy. Finally, rinsing the rice before cooking can help to remove excess starch, which can also make the rice mushy.

can you get food poisoning from overcooked rice?

Overcooked rice is not a direct cause of food poisoning, however, it can contribute to it. Food poisoning is caused by bacteria that can contaminate food during its preparation or storage. Rice, like other grains, can harbor bacteria such as Bacillus cereus, which can produce toxins that cause nausea, vomiting, and diarrhea if consumed in large quantities. The risk of food poisoning from rice is not limited to overcooked rice, as undercooked rice can also be a source of contamination. To minimize the risk of food poisoning, it is important to properly store and prepare rice, ensuring that it is cooked to a safe temperature and cooled quickly after cooking. Additionally, it is important to avoid reheating rice multiple times, as this can increase the risk of bacterial growth.

can i eat cold rice from the fridge?

Is it safe to consume cold rice straight from the refrigerator? Yes, you can. However, there are a few things to keep in mind. First, make sure the rice was properly cooked and stored in the fridge within two hours of cooking. Second, when you’re ready to eat it, reheat the rice to an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C) to kill any potential bacteria. If you’re not sure how long the rice has been in the fridge, it’s best to err on the side of caution and throw it out.

why is it bad to reheat rice?

Rice is a staple food around the world, and it is often reheated for convenience. However, reheating rice can be dangerous if not done properly. Raw rice can contain bacteria, and these bacteria can survive the cooking process. If the rice is not properly reheated, these bacteria can multiply and cause food poisoning. Food poisoning can cause symptoms such as vomiting, diarrhea, and abdominal pain. In some cases, food poisoning can be fatal. To avoid food poisoning, it is important to reheat rice properly. Rice should be reheated to a temperature of 165 degrees Fahrenheit (74 degrees Celsius) for at least 15 seconds. This will kill any bacteria that may be present in the rice. It is also important to not reheat rice more than once. Each time rice is reheated, the risk of food poisoning increases.
